2015 article

Parallel In Situ Detection of Connected Components in Adaptive Mesh Refinement Data

Zou, X., Wu, K., Boyuka, D. A., Martin, D. F., Byna, S., Tang, H., … Samatova, N. F. (2015, May 1).

By: X. Zou n, K. Wu*, D. Boyuka n, D. Martin*, S. Byna*, H. Tang n, K. Bansal n, T. Ligocki*, H. Johansen*, N. Samatova n

topics (OpenAlex): Computer Graphics and Visualization Techniques; Medical Imaging Techniques and Applications; Digital Image Processing Techniques
TL;DR: The first connected component detection methodology for structured AMR that is applicable in a parallel, in situ context is presented, incorporating an multi-phase AMR-aware communication pattern that synchronizes connectivity information across the AMR hierarchy. (via Semantic Scholar)

2015 article

The hyperdyadic index and generalized indexing and query with PIQUE

Boyuka, D. A., Tang, H., Bansal, K., Zou, X., Klasky, S., & Samatova, N. F. (2015, June 29).

By: D. Boyuka n, H. Tang n, K. Bansal n, X. Zou n, S. Klasky* & N. Samatova n

topics (OpenAlex): Data Management and Algorithms; Advanced Database Systems and Queries; Scientific Computing and Data Management
TL;DR: PIQUE factors out commonalities in indexing, employing algorithmic/data structure "plugins" to mix orthogonal indexing concepts such as FastBit compressed bitmaps with ALACRITY binning, all within one framework. (via Semantic Scholar)

2014 article

DIRAQ: scalable in situ data- and resource-aware indexing for optimized query performance

Lakshminarasimhan, S., Zou, X., Boyuka, D. A., Pendse, S. V., Jenkins, J., Vishwanath, V., … Samatova, N. F. (2014, March 11). Cluster Computing.

author keywords: Exascale computing; Indexing; Query processing; Compression
topics (OpenAlex): Graph Theory and Algorithms; Advanced Data Storage Technologies; Distributed and Parallel Computing Systems
TL;DR: DIRAQ is proposed, a parallel in situ, in network data encoding and reorganization technique that enables the transformation of simulation output into a query-efficient form, with negligible runtime overhead to the simulation run. (via Semantic Scholar)

2014 article

Transparent in Situ Data Transformations in ADIOS

Boyuka, D. A., Lakshminarasimham, S., Zou, X., Gong, Z., Jenkins, J., Schendel, E. R., … Samatova, N. F. (2014, May 1).

By: D. Boyuka n, S. Lakshminarasimham*, X. Zou n, Z. Gong n, J. Jenkins n, E. Schendel n, N. Podhorszki*, Q. Liu*, S. Klasky*, N. Samatova n

topics (OpenAlex): Advanced Data Storage Technologies; Scientific Computing and Data Management; Parallel Computing and Optimization Techniques
TL;DR: This work develops an in situ data transformation framework in the ADIOS I/O middleware with a "plug in" interface, thus greatly simplifying both the deployment and use of data transform services in scientific applications. (via Semantic Scholar)

2012 article

Byte-precision level of detail processing for variable precision analytics

Jenkins, J., Schendel, E. R., Lakshminarasimhan, S., Boyuka, D. A., Rogers, T., Ethier, S., … Samatova, N. F. (2012, November 1). 2012 International Conference for High Performance Computing, Networking, Storage and Analysis.

By: J. Jenkins n, E. Schendel n, S. Lakshminarasimhan n, D. Boyuka n, T. Rogers n, S. Ethier*, R. Ross*, S. Klasky*, N. Samatova n

topics (OpenAlex): Advanced Data Storage Technologies; Parallel Computing and Optimization Techniques; Algorithms and Data Compression
TL;DR: A precision level of detail (APLOD) library is developed, which partitions double-precision datasets along user-defined byte boundaries, and finds a strong applicability for the use of varying degrees of precision to reduce the cost of analyzing extreme-scale data. (via Semantic Scholar)
